Transaction 952646dc55154d8e8a9ff60c3674fa283aa63fe0aae51598bfc7eb48852c1eb5

1 Input
2 Outputs
  • 952646dc55154d8e8a9ff60c3674fa283aa63fe0aae51598bfc7eb48852c1eb5:0
  • value  27366560
    address  3BZdseK4VXtDXHLW44B9KvxkLjYnBxx4Eg
  • 952646dc55154d8e8a9ff60c3674fa283aa63fe0aae51598bfc7eb48852c1eb5:1
  • value  85441
    address  35PDuKvrQTYF2EYnuJ5mnFimoUfsRLnuVg